Initially designed to assess executive control deficits for individuals meeting criteria for attention-deficit/hyperactivity disorder (ADHD), the Brown Attention-Deficit Disorder Scale (BADDS) is now frequently used to assess such deficits more broadly. However, no existing studies have investigated whether individuals scoring high on the BADDS are characterized by impairments within higher-order brain regions associated with executive control. Here, we investigated this association among incarcerated adolescents (205 boys and 35 girls). We incorporated the use of source-based morphometry (SBM), a data-driven, multivariate approach to identify large-scale structural brain networks. In separate analyses performed with incarcerated boys and girls, we observed that higher BADDS total scores were related to reduced loading coefficients in SBM components comprised of brain regions associated with executive control (e.g., superior/middle frontal gyrus, superior/inferior parietal lobule, and middle temporal gyrus). These structural impairments suggest participants scoring high on the BADDS are characterized by executive control deficits, including domains such as self-regulation, working memory, and sustained attention. Our results add to a growing body of literature suggesting that the BADDS serves as a reliable measure of executive control deficits. Further, our results support the use of the BADDS in samples beyond individuals strictly meeting criteria for ADHD.
